Getting Accepted Into the New University

Hello,I was wondering could you all give me some advice or guidance. I am a college student and sometimes all the work can get overwhelming. It’s like I have a big burdon on my shoulders. I have applied to another university to be closer to my family and spend less money on transportation. The university that I applied to is hard to get in. Could you all tell me scriptures to read to keep me motivated during school and confidence of getting accepted into the new university. I want to be accepted into the school so bad but sometimes I have my doubts, but I always say if I pray about it I shouldnt be worried about just leave it in his hands.

Reply…

You have already prayed about it; now you have to trust God. He is in control and He will work everything out for your good. If it is meant for you to be at that new school, you will be there. He will make it possible. However, if it is not His will, then He will close that door.

Either way, you just need to trust Him no matter what. Don’t be anxious or worried about this. It will only rob you of your peace and joy. You can have peace while you wait for the response. You can have peace because you know that God is for you no matter what.

Here are some scriptures that come to mind.

Philippians 4:6-7 (Amplified Bible)

6Do not fret or have any anxiety about anything, but in every circumstance and in everything, by prayer and petition ([a]definite requests), with thanksgiving, continue to make your wants known to God. 7And God’s peace [shall be yours, that [b]tranquil state of a soul assured of its salvation through Christ, and so fearing nothing from God and being content with its earthly lot of whatever sort that is, that peace] which transcends all understanding shall [c]garrison and mount guard over your hearts and minds in Christ Jesus.

1 Peter 5:7 (New Living Translation)

7 Give all your worries and cares to God, for He cares about you.

John 14:27 “Peace I leave with you; My [own] peace I now give and bequeath to you. Not as the world gives do I give to you. Do not let your hearts be troubled, neither let them be afraid. [Stop allowing yourselves to be agitated and disturbed; and do not permit yourselves to be fearful and intimidated and cowardly and unsettled.]”

I used to worry and have anxiety about everything. I have been freed from that because I know that:

 When I cry he answers me. (Ps. 34:4,6)
 He frees me from all my fears. (Ps. 34:4)
 Our Lord guards and rescues all who reverence Him (Ps:7)
 If I reverence Him I will have everything I need and never lack any good thing. (Ps: 9)
 His mercies shower down on me because I trust in Him. (Ps:8)
 The Lord hears me when I call to him for help, and saves me out of all my troubles.” (Ps. 34:17)

Be encouraged, God is with you and sees your turmoil. He is sad that you are in this state, and wants you to let go of this burden and let Him carry all of your burdens.  I will be praying for you sister…

God Bless you,

Trophy of Grace
